# Approvals: Currency Rounding

New folks, heads up: rounding in Pennygrove conversions is trickier than it looks. Any change touching the rounding logic — even a one-liner — needs an approval before merge, because tiny errors add up fast across millions of transactions. Don't self-approve, ever. The person who signs off on all rounding changes is named below.

account owner for bafog-tagep: Rusius Fraiel Aldeth

Action item from the Pellgrove Theatre seat-map outage. Renderer choked above 1,800 seats because batching limits were hardcoded for the old Marlow Hall layout. Your task: move these into config, add a guard that degrades to static SVG past the ceiling, and log when fallback triggers. Don't touch the zoom logic. Current values, verified against the incident replay, are as follows.

tuning table, kawep-tawif:
CAPS = {
    "olidor": 80,
    "belion": 7,
    "quenys": 225,
    "druox": 839,
    "fraath": 482,
}

Hey Priya — wrapping up my shift. The Matchwell matching service has been hitting GC pauses around 800ms during peak, which trips the latency alarm. I bumped the heap on node pool B as a stopgap; real fix is probably tuning the young-gen size. Runbook is updated. If the pauses spike again overnight, reach the platform duty engineer here.

pager mailbox: lamius@norvagrid.corp

Support heads-up: a few Tidepool Chat customers are reporting "signature verification failed" when the desktop client updates. Turns out builds with websocket compression enabled were signed before we flipped the permessage-deflate flag, so the binaries changed post-signing. We're shipping a re-signed build tonight. If a customer needs a manual fix today, have them verify the patched installer against the key below.

deploy key for kagup-bawig: bky9_ZMq28eTw9